According to Chapter 3 of the GDPR, Users located in the European Union have the following rights regarding Personal Data protection:

  • The right to be informed about their Personal Data ("the right to be informed");
  • The right to access their Personal Data ("the right of access");
  • The right to rectify Personal Data ("the right to rectification");
  • The right to erase Personal Data ("the right to erasure");
  • The right to restrict the processing of Personal Data ("the right to restrict processing");
  • The right to transfer Personal Data to third parties ("the right to data portability");
  • The right to object ("the right to object").
